WebIn sum, a corporate resolution is sufficient and no plan of liquidation has to be adopted if none is required under state law. But once whatever required state procedure to formalize dissolution is followed, the corporation then has 30 days to file Form 966 with the IRS. [1] 26 U.S.C. § 6043 (a) (1). IRS will accept e-signatures on specified forms until end of 2024. The IRS has further extended from June 30, 2024, until December 31, 2024, the date through which it will accept e-signatures on specified tax forms and returns.
